(Update - a quick silly oversight by me is how the system is turned off. You turn it on by connecting a controller and then you turn it off be powering off your controller. Then simply turn that same controller on to wake the console like you would any other PlayStation console. )

I will post time stamps for the full video so you can skip around as needed, but please watch the video all the way through. It can be easy to make mistakes and break things. Please be careful.
0:00 - Intro
2:31 - TEST your devices!
3:40 - Kit Contents
5:04 - Remove Extra Plastic
6:25 - Place Magnets In top
7:25 - PSP Disassembly
8:35 - Check If You Have A TA-095 or Not
10:56 - Place Trigger Brackets Back in Place
11:25 - Cut Shell
11:45 - Cut and Splice Power cable
12:46 - Ribbon Cables For Non TA095 Boards
13:36 - Ribbon Cables If You Have A TA095
14:14 - Solder Guide
15:46 - BT Mod Board Firmware
17:50 - Mod Board Settings
18:43 - Begin Assembly
19:07 - Connecting Ribbons To PSP
20:34 - Power On The PS Placeable
20:50 - Test All Buttons Before Assembly
21:35 - Remove Base Peg
22:11 - Screw Power Cable In Place
22:40 - Tuck Cables and Fold PSP Into Place
23:52 - Place Middle Shell and LED
25:09 - Screwing Base To Middle Shell
26:12 - Fully Assembled
27:20 - Squeaky UMD Drive
28:45 - Place Rubber Feet On Base
29:32 - Outro (Custom Katamari Button mapping)
